Okay, for some reason i was looking up the phrase “are you now or have you ever been” last night. Skimming an episode summary i see this about the woman named Judy:

[[ Turns out, the guy who was after her wasn't her boyfriend at all - he was a detective, hired by her former employers, a bank in Salina, Kansas. ]]

“Salina” makes me do a double take and i pull up my movie quote file and sure enough:

“My name is Judy Barton. I come from Salina, Kansas. I work at Magnin’s, and I live here.”
-Vertigo

I feel like this has to be on purpose, and various Googlings eventually proved that yes, Tim Minear did it on purpose. I feel validated.
